Parents-As-Teacher Educator

Qualifications: 1. College degree in early childhood or elementary education, child development, or vocational family and consumer science preferred 2. Experience working with young children and their families 3. Successful completion of state institute training 4. Well organized, good time manager, flexible5. Self-starter, reliable 6. Personable, able to work with others 7. Interested in ongoing professional growth 8. Willingness to maintain national PAT parent education certification 9. Must provide personal transportation to complete home visits Reports To: Director of Early Childhood Job Goal:To serve children under five and their families through personal visits, group meetings, and screening in the role of Parent Educators. Performance Responsibilities: 1. Schedule, prepare, and complete personal visits with parents on assigned caseloads following the established Born to Learn curriculum2. Assist with preparation and attend parent group meetings as assigned 3. Participate in recruiting new families to the program 4. Administer developmental screening to children on their own caseload, other students ages 3, 4, and 5, and as assigned in the spring, new kindergarten students 5. Maintain records of service to families on caseload6. Serve as a liaison with assigned elementary school 7. Attend regularly scheduled staff meetings 8. Seek guidance on situations that seem to warrant referral or specialized service 9. Perform extra assignments (i.e., visit new families at the hospitals, facilitate teen parent meetings, etc.) 10. Use personal visits, developmental screenings, group meetings, and referrals to other agencies/services to help prepare children for success in kindergarten11. Follow established procedures and policies 12. Complete other duties as assigned Physical Demands: Must be able to stand, walk and stoop, and lift 25 pounds. Terms of Employment: 200 Days Type of Position: Nonexempt Evaluation: Evaluated annually by Director of Early Childhood Approved by School Board: June 29, 2023
